Solar energy systems are rapidly becoming a popular choice for homeowners and businesses alike, offering a clean, renewable, and cost-effective alternative to traditional fossil fuels. These systems work by converting sunlight into electricity using photovoltaic (PV) panels. Solar panels are made up of semiconductor materials that generate an electrical current when hit by sunlight. The electricity generated can then be used to power homes, businesses, or even directed back into the electricity network.

  • Several are variations of solar energy systems available, ranging from grid-tied systems, off-grid systems, and hybrid systems. Grid-tied systems are connected to the electrical grid, allowing homeowners to export excess electricity back to the utility company. Off-grid systems, on the other hand, are standalone, meaning they don't rely on the grid for power.

Maximizing Efficiency in Residential Solar Energy Installations

Harnessing the power of the sun for residential energy needs is a smart choice. To truly maximize the efficiency of your solar read more installation, think about a range of factors. First and foremost, ensure optimal panel placement to receive the maximum amount of sunlight throughout the day. Review the orientation and tilt angle of your roof, as these can greatly impact energy production. Secondly, opt for high-quality solar panels with a proven track record of output.

In addition, install a smart inverter system that can efficiently manage the flow of energy. Regularly maintain your panels and parts to guarantee they are operating at peak performance. Finally, look into energy storage solutions, such as battery installations, to harness excess solar energy for nighttime use. By following these strategies, you can greatly boost the efficiency of your residential solar energy installation and minimize your reliance on traditional energy sources.

Off-Grid Solar Systems: Choosing the Right Solution

When exploring solar power for your home, you'll come across two primary systems: grid-connected and off-grid. Choosing the ideal solution depends on your unique needs and situation. Grid-connected systems utilize power from the utility grid, adding it with solar energy. This choice offers simplicity, but you're still connected to the grid. Off-grid systems, on the other hand, are entirely independent, generating all their own power and storing it in batteries. This provides energy resilience, but requires a larger initial investment and more maintenance.

  • Considerations to assess include your electrical consumption, budget, location, and local regulations. Consulting with a qualified solar installer can guide you in making the most suitable decision for your needs.
